Six Dunwoody students to earn a Bachelor of Architecture degree May 17. Six Dunwoody graduates will take a step closer to becoming architects as they walk across the stage May 17 at the College’s 2018 Commencement Ceremony. The students are the first to graduate from Dunwoody’s Bachelor of Architecture program. The degree — which launched […]

Dunwoody College of Technology is proud to announce that Mark Sherry will be this year’s keynote speaker during Commencement. Sherry is a 1987 graduate of the Architectural Drafting & Estimating Technology program. About Mark Sherry President, Mortenson Development Inc.
